Changes That The Manufacturing Sector Is Anticipated To Undergo
There are some major changes that are expected to happen in the manufacturing
sector - the same are listed below.
Robotics
For the last few decades, robotics is finding considerable application in the industrial
field. However, their uses are on the rise due to constant developments. Robots can
easily handle various materials which would prove hazardous for a human worker.
Being machines, they can work constantly for longer periods while maintaining
precision, efficiency, and productivity. It is expected that the global expenditure on
industrial robotics would shoot up considerably in the near future.
IIoT
Various technologies like machine automation, cloud integration, sensor data,
machine learning, etc. are used in various industries. Their applications involve
optimisation of resources, analysis of cross-facility operations, visibility of supply-
chain, monitoring in real-time, etc. Together, these technologies form the Industrial
Internet of Things (IIoT), which plays a crucial role in the above-mentioned
processes.
Predictive Analysis
Predictive analysis is becoming increasingly important in the manufacturing sector. It
helps the businesses keep track of how the equipment functions and performance.
With the help of IoT technology, predictive analysis can help a company monitor
their equipment while they are still running. This helps to prevent losses originating
due to the shutting down of equipment.

Limitations:
Lack of an adequately skilled workforce is a key problem that businesses face while
trying to implement the IT trends. The employees need to possess certain skills in
order to use these advanced technologies. As a result, the industries implementing
them have to either hire new personnel or upskill their existing workforce. Many of
the companies provide their workers with the necessary training in order to make
them competent for their evolving jobs. Studies of science, technology, engineering,
and mathematics (STEM) are also being encouraged.
